Tips to Become a Great Property Salesperson in a Competitive Market
In today’s real estate world, competition is tougher than ever. Buyers are smarter, listings are everywhere online, and technology has changed how people search for homes. To stand out, a property salesperson needs more than just charm you need strategy, adaptability, and genuine value. Here are some key tips to help you become a great property salesperson in a highly competitive market.
1. Build Strong Personal Branding
Your personal brand is your identity in the market. Clients choose agents they trust and remember. Use social media, testimonials, and consistent visual branding to show your professionalism and expertise. Post valuable content such as market insights, home tours, and client success stories to strengthen your reputation.
2. Master Digital Marketing
In the digital era, your online presence is your biggest advantage. Learn to use tools like social media ads, Google My Business, and real estate platforms effectively. Invest in high-quality photos and videos, and consider virtual tours or drone footage to make your listings stand out.
3. Understand Your Market Deeply
Great salespeople don’t just sell properties they sell the right property to the right buyer. Study your local area, price trends, infrastructure plans, and community profiles. The more you know, the more confidently you can answer clients’ questions and position yourself as a trusted advisor.
4. Focus on Relationships, Not Just Transactions
Repeat and referral clients are gold in real estate. Always prioritize relationships over short-term sales. Follow up after every transaction, send greetings during special occasions, and check in regularly. A satisfied client today can become your biggest advocate tomorrow.
5. Keep Learning and Adapting
Real estate is constantly evolving. Keep up with market updates, government policies, and new technologies. Attend property seminars, online courses, and training sessions to stay ahead of competitors and sharpen your skills continuously.
6. Develop Exceptional Communication Skills
How you speak, listen, and respond can make or break a deal. Always be clear, honest, and empathetic. Learn to read clients’ emotions and needs sometimes, listening carefully can be more powerful than talking.
7. Offer Value Beyond Price
Avoid competing on price alone. Instead, highlight the value you bring: your market knowledge, negotiation skills, and reliability. Buyers and sellers appreciate agents who make the process smooth and stress-free.
Becoming a great property salesperson in a competitive market requires more than sales techniques it’s about building trust, mastering technology, and delivering real value. When you combine strong personal branding, genuine service, and continuous learning, you don’t just survive in the competition you lead it.
